微信小程序图片加载失败时加载默认图片的处理方法
问题:
微信小程序中img标签不支持onerror事件,但是我希望当img加载图片失败的时候有一个加载默认图片的效果。
解决:
可以使用@error
<view v-for="(v, i) in searchArr" :key="i">
<view class="left">
<img :src="v.img" alt="" @error="imageError($event, i, searchArr ,'img')" />
</view>
</view>
imageError(e, index, arr, key = 'imgUrl') {
arr[index][key] = 'https://app.guizhou.gov.cn/gzsrmzfrzh/material/logo/logo.png';
}